1653 Commits

Author SHA1 Message Date
Hannes Janetzek
35cda5c7d1 fix test for min-drag distance
- value just chosen to be large enough
2014-05-06 00:50:14 +02:00
Hannes Janetzek
0d8454a079 check minimal move before starting double-tap-zoom-drag 2014-05-06 00:44:28 +02:00
Hannes Janetzek
4e454ef84c s3db: more material colors 2014-05-05 00:05:06 +02:00
Hannes Janetzek
a8662d4dce s3db: disable postprocess mode
- seems old mali having issues with dependent texture reads..
- add bypass shader for testing
2014-05-05 00:05:06 +02:00
Hannes Janetzek
e7a015a1d7 no need to pre-calc BoundingBox hashcode 2014-05-05 00:05:05 +02:00
Hannes Janetzek
b75a3712d5 dbg: VectorTileLayer 2014-05-05 00:05:05 +02:00
Hannes Janetzek
b509e3c8d1 use inverted MeshLayer debug colors 2014-05-05 00:05:05 +02:00
Hannes Janetzek
37ffdadf1a API: allow changing number of TileLoader threads 2014-05-05 00:05:05 +02:00
Hannes Janetzek
9bd327cbe6 API: remove setBackgroundMap, add setBaseMap(TileLayer) 2014-05-05 00:05:05 +02:00
Hannes Janetzek
c9bd08dcdf API: make Rule members public 2014-05-05 00:05:05 +02:00
Hannes Janetzek
64383a8406 add TaskQueue interface to Map
- change AsyncTask to be able to post on main-thread
- rename Task.run() -> go()
2014-05-05 00:05:05 +02:00
Hannes Janetzek
c161ea9cca vtm-android: disable check-gl-error flags 2014-05-04 22:01:32 +02:00
Hannes Janetzek
fcc29eaa41 add MapPosition accessors 2014-05-04 22:01:32 +02:00
Hannes Janetzek
b0f0455ccf submit update task on PathLayer.setGeom() 2014-05-04 22:01:32 +02:00
Hannes Janetzek
24c8b4c16f fixme: re-init TileSet when count is zero.. 2014-05-04 22:01:32 +02:00
Hannes Janetzek
5cac7894c3 close TileSource on VectorLayer detach 2014-05-04 22:01:32 +02:00
Hannes Janetzek
f304462a7c cleanup: LineTexLayer 2014-05-04 22:01:32 +02:00
Hannes Janetzek
4ab053df3b cleanup: OBB2D 2014-05-04 22:01:32 +02:00
Hannes Janetzek
803fbcac47 cleanup: SimplifyVW 2014-05-04 22:01:31 +02:00
Hannes Janetzek
0139452787 fix: SimplifyDP handling of 'multi' geometries 2014-05-04 22:01:31 +02:00
Hannes Janetzek
d6b95c936a refactor TileClipper
- fix: TileClipper check len<6 before len==0
2014-05-04 22:01:31 +02:00
Hannes Janetzek
d263089c06 reset MapElement layer to default 2014-05-04 21:27:12 +02:00
Hannes Janetzek
04ea503184 Merge branch 'double-tap-to-zoom' 2014-05-04 20:41:44 +02:00
Hannes Janetzek
db37897740 fix double-tap zoom tests 2014-05-04 20:09:16 +02:00
Hannes Janetzek
24f699993b make double tap zoom to screen location 2014-05-04 20:09:16 +02:00
Hannes Janetzek
d5827de12e invert tilt gesture 2014-05-04 20:09:15 +02:00
Chuck Greb
469ca9093f Adds double tap to zoom 2014-05-04 20:09:15 +02:00
Chuck Greb
804c91c701 Inverts behavior of double touch drag gesture
Per Android guidelines, double touch drag up should decrease content scale and double touch drag down should increase content scale.

This is also the behavior in the official Google Maps Android application.

http://developer.android.com/design/patterns/gestures.html
2014-05-04 20:09:15 +02:00
Hannes Janetzek
559a5d0508 update android support library
no idea why gradle cannot find build-tools 19.0.3..
2014-05-04 20:08:29 +02:00
Hannes Janetzek
c00000edc8 cleanup: unused file 2014-05-04 20:08:19 +02:00
Hannes Janetzek
f132edf459 disable ios build 2014-05-04 20:08:09 +02:00
Hannes Janetzek
15023432cc GLState: keep track of clear color 2014-04-03 22:53:37 +02:00
Hannes Janetzek
2833d0f5c2 PathLayer: submit update task directly
- revert update listener
2014-04-03 22:42:31 +02:00
Hannes Janetzek
d26bd52689 jeo api changes 2014-04-03 22:16:12 +02:00
Hannes Janetzek
d42b8d6af2 LwHttp: handle gzip encoding 2014-04-03 21:56:28 +02:00
Hannes Janetzek
ca69f329cc Merge branch 'pluggable-network-layer' 2014-04-03 16:33:34 +02:00
Hannes Janetzek
e84afa32f7 use debug log in IOUtils.closeQuietly 2014-04-03 16:32:07 +02:00
Hannes Janetzek
cb5de5135f cleanup: LwHttp 2014-04-03 16:32:06 +02:00
Hannes Janetzek
0b82df4c21 add http request options 2014-04-03 16:32:06 +02:00
Hannes Janetzek
85a4bbe125 api: UrlTileSource:
- add UrlTileSource.getTileUrl(Tile) to create complete url string
- add TileUrlFormatter interface to override default formatter
- remove unused return from sendRequest()
2014-04-03 16:12:38 +02:00
Hannes Janetzek
6b7ccd68c9 add missing headers 2014-04-03 16:12:38 +02:00
Hannes Janetzek
15cf4810cf LwHttp: prepare tilePath as byte[] 2014-04-03 16:12:38 +02:00
Hannes Janetzek
98e30a468f add getter for split tilePath 2014-04-03 16:12:38 +02:00
Hannes Janetzek
5ad68ff2c7 gwt: update UrlTileSource 2014-04-03 16:12:38 +02:00
Hannes Janetzek
5c277f4d54 fix: HttpEngine tests 2014-04-03 16:12:17 +02:00
Hannes Janetzek
3f9847f617 gradle: make okhttp optional 2014-04-03 04:38:33 +02:00
Hannes Janetzek
9c4e04c4d6 api: UrlTileSource
- use replacement string for tilePath
- move 'low-level' formatTilePath to LwHttp
- implement LwHttpFactory
2014-04-03 04:15:46 +02:00
Chuck Greb
d709d7f39a Fixes HttpEngine tests 2014-04-03 04:15:46 +02:00
Hannes Janetzek
2bf5313c2b move tests to separate project 2014-04-03 04:15:46 +02:00
Hannes Janetzek
9bca50dfed some modification suggested by pmd:
- move fields before method
- chain StringBuilder appends
2014-04-02 22:30:13 +02:00